updated on Tue Jan 17 20:03:13 UTC 2012
[aur-mirror.git] / atftp / PKGBUILD
bloba8fb05537a81c0047edb401fa8d435d28db4118e
1 # Contributor: Benjamin Bukowski <benjamin.bukowski@gmail.com>
3 pkgname=atftp
4 _pkgver=0.7
5 _patchver=11
6 pkgver=${_pkgver}.${_patchver}
7 pkgrel=1
8 pkgdesc="a client/server implementation of the TFTP protocol that implements RFCs 1350, 2090, 2347, 2348, and 2349"
9 arch=('i686' 'x86_64')
10 url="http://freshmeat.net/projects/atftp/"
11 license=('GPL')
12 depends=('pcre' 'readline')
13 makedepends=('bash' 'gcc')
14 conflicts=('netkit-tftp')
15 replaces=('netkit-tftp')
16 backup=("etc/conf.d/atftpd")
17 install=
18 source=("http://ftp.debian.org/debian/pool/main/a/atftp/atftp_${_pkgver}.dfsg.orig.tar.gz"
19                                 "http://ftp.debian.org/debian/pool/main/a/atftp/atftp_${_pkgver}.dfsg-${_patchver}.diff.gz"
20                                 "atftpd.rc"     "atftpd.conf")
22 build() {
23   cd ${srcdir}/${pkgname}-${_pkgver}.dfsg
25   patch -p1 -i "${srcdir}/${pkgname}_${_pkgver}.dfsg-${_patchver}.diff"
27   ./configure --prefix=/usr --mandir=/usr/share/man \
28               --enable-libreadline --disable-libwrap || return 1
29   make || return 1
30   make DESTDIR=${pkgdir} install || return 1
32   install -Dm755 ${srcdir}/atftpd.rc ${pkgdir}/etc/rc.d/atftpd
33         install -Dm644 ${srcdir}/atftpd.conf ${pkgdir}/etc/conf.d/atftpd
34         install -dm775 --group=nobody ${pkgdir}/var/tftpboot 
36   # remove in.tftpd link as it conflicts with extra/tftp-hpa
37   rm "${pkgdir}/usr/share/man/man8/in.tftpd.8"
38   rm "${pkgdir}/usr/sbin/in.tftpd"
40 md5sums=('aa269044a6f992eca78fee2f6119643c'
41          '1636f199bf32c754a7bf34a5c647d138'
42          '748077fe60ae3a0bae20ada22ab70c61'
43          '28efb8468be3f4891b0ad5e5d67bc443')